通配符和ssl证书有什么区别
时间 : 2024-10-25 12:10:01浏览量 : 12
通配符和 SSL 证书是两个在网络安全领域中较为重要的概念,它们在功能和应用场景上存在着明显的区别。
一、通配符的定义与作用
通配符通常是指在计算机编程或网络配置中使用的一种特殊字符,最常见的是“*”。在域名系统中,通配符可以用于简化域名的管理和配置。例如,一个通配符证书可以覆盖多个子域名,如“*.example.com”,这意味着该证书可以保护“sub1.example.com”、“sub2.example.com”等所有以“example.com”为父域名的子域名。
通配符的主要作用在于减少证书管理的工作量。如果每个子域名都需要单独申请和安装证书,那么管理和更新证书将变得非常繁琐。而使用通配符证书,只需为父域名申请一个证书,即可覆盖所有相关的子域名,大大提高了管理效率。
二、SSL 证书的定义与作用
SSL(Secure Sockets Layer)证书,即安全套接层证书,是一种用于在互联网上建立安全连接的数字证书。它通过使用加密技术,确保在客户端和服务器之间传输的数据的机密性、完整性和真实性。
SSL 证书的主要作用是加密网站与用户之间的通信,防止数据被窃取或篡改。当用户访问一个使用了 SSL 证书的网站时,浏览器会与服务器建立一个加密的连接,所有在该连接上传输的数据都会被加密,只有接收方能够解密。这对于保护用户的敏感信息,如用户名、密码、信用卡号等,非常重要。
SSL 证书还可以用于身份验证。网站服务器通过持有合法的 SSL 证书,向用户证明其身份的真实性,防止假冒网站的出现。用户可以通过浏览器地址栏中的锁形图标或证书信息来确认网站的合法性。
三、通配符与 SSL 证书的区别
1. 覆盖范围:通配符主要用于覆盖多个子域名,而 SSL 证书则用于保护单个域名或多个域名(如果是多域名证书)。通配符证书可以简化子域名的证书管理,但对于不同的顶级域名(如“example.com”和“example.org”),仍需要分别申请证书。
2. 申请与管理:通配符证书的申请过程通常与单个域名证书相似,但需要注意通配符的使用规则和限制。在管理方面,通配符证书需要确保所有相关的子域名都正确配置和使用该证书,否则可能会导致安全问题。SSL 证书的管理主要包括证书的更新、吊销等操作,需要定期进行维护。
3. 兼容性:不同的浏览器和服务器对通配符和 SSL 证书的支持程度可能会有所不同。一些较旧的浏览器或服务器可能对通配符证书的支持不够完善,或者在处理通配符证书时可能会出现兼容性问题。因此,在选择和使用证书时,需要考虑到兼容性因素。
4. 安全性:通配符证书本身并不会增加或降低安全性,它只是一种简化证书管理的工具。SSL 证书的安全性主要取决于证书的颁发机构、加密算法等因素。合法的 SSL 证书由受信任的证书颁发机构颁发,并使用高强度的加密算法,能够提供可靠的安全保护。
四、应用场景
1. 通配符的应用场景:
- 大型企业或组织:拥有多个子域名的企业通常会使用通配符证书来简化证书管理,提高安全性和管理效率。
- 内容管理系统(CMS):许多 CMS 平台允许使用通配符证书来保护多个子域名的网站,方便管理员进行统一管理。
- 测试环境:在开发和测试过程中,使用通配符证书可以快速设置多个测试域名的安全连接,方便进行测试和调试。
2. SSL 证书的应用场景:
- 电子商务网站:电子商务网站需要保护用户的支付信息和个人数据,因此通常会使用 SSL 证书来建立安全连接,增强用户的信任。
- 在线银行:在线银行网站必须使用 SSL 证书来确保用户的账户信息和交易数据的安全,防止黑客攻击。
- 机构和企业内部网站:对于涉及敏感信息的机构和企业内部网站,使用 SSL 证书可以保护内部通信的安全,防止数据泄露。
通配符和 SSL 证书在网络安全领域中都具有重要的作用。通配符主要用于简化域名管理,而 SSL 证书则用于建立安全连接和保护数据安全。在实际应用中,应根据具体需求选择合适的证书类型,并正确配置和使用证书,以确保网站的安全和用户的信任。